Found this description on Spyderchat for a pre-cat inspection :-

"Remove heat shield bolts. First lift up shield, then unscrew each O2 sensor in turn, then remove heat shield. You can look down in with a flashlight. Retorque bolts properly."

What's the correct torque for re-fitting 02 Sensors ?

My 02 Sensor is due to for delivery this week.

The workshop manual gives them as 44Nm / 33lbf
